Common Casino Games Explained
Online casinos offer a vast array of games, catering to different tastes and skill levels. Some of the most popular include:
- Slots: These are the most prevalent games, featuring spinning reels and various paylines. They are based purely on luck, making them easy to learn and play.
- Blackjack: A card game where the objective is to beat the dealer by getting a hand as close to 21 as possible without exceeding it.
- Roulette: Players bet on where a ball will land on a spinning wheel. There are various betting options, including betting on specific numbers, colors, or groups of numbers.
- Poker: A card game that involves skill, strategy, and bluffing. Several variations exist, such as Texas Hold’em and Omaha.
- Baccarat: A card game where players bet on the “player,” the “banker,” or a “tie.”

Essential Terminology
Familiarize yourself with common online gambling terms:
- RTP (Return to Player): The percentage of all wagered money that a slot or game is expected to pay back to players over time.
- Volatility: The level of risk associated with a game. High-volatility games offer larger payouts but less frequently, while low-volatility games offer smaller, more frequent payouts.
- Wagering Requirements: The number of times you must wager a b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ings.
- House Edge: The casino’s advantage over the player in a particular game.
- Free Spins: Bonus rounds on slot games where you can spin the reels without using your own money.

Setting Limits and Managing Your Bankroll
Responsible gambling is paramount. Before you start playing, set a budget and stick to it. Decide how much you are willing to spend and never chase losses. Consider using the following strategies:
- Deposit Limits: Set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its to control your spending.
- Loss Limits: Set limits on the amount you are willing to lose in a given period.
- Time Limits: Limit the amount of time you spend gambling.
- Bankroll Management: Divide your bankroll into smaller units and only wager a small percentage of your bankroll on each game.
Recognizing and Addressing Problem Gambling
It’s important to be aware of the signs of problem gambling. If you experience any of the following, seek help:
- Spending more money than you can afford.
- Chasing losses.
- Gambling to escape problems or stress.
- Neglecting responsibilities due to gambling.
- Lying about your gambling habits.
If you are concerned about your gambling habits, resources are available. The Responsible Gambling Council and GamCare offer support and guidance.
